Fogarty aims to strengthen research bioethics expertise in developing countries by providing resources and information to bioethicists, research ethics committee members, researchers, students, and everyone else involved in international health research. In keeping with its wider commitment to building the capacity to conduct research in low- and middle-income countries (LMICs), Fogarty believes it is important to build in-country bioethics capacity. This enables local ethics review of research, improves research into the distinctive ethical problems in LMICs, and increases the representation of different voices in on-going global discussions of the ethics of health research.
